HYMN 235. C. M. PATRICK.

TE DEUM.

A General Hymn of Praise.

'Font, we praise thee, and confess,
That thou the only Lord
And everlasting Father art,
By all on earth ador'd.

2 To thee all angels cry aloud,
To thee the powers on high,
Both cherubim, and seraphim,
Continually do cry,-

3 "Holy, holy, holy Lord,

Whom heavenly hosts obey;
The world is with the glory fill'd
Of thy majestick sway.'

4 The apostle's glorious company,
And prophets crown'd with light,
With all the martyrs noble host,
Thy constant praise recite.
